Linux Kernel  3.7.1
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Groups Pages
Macros | Functions | Variables
core.c File Reference
#include <linux/types.h>
#include <linux/module.h>
#include <linux/init.h>
#include <linux/linkage.h>
#include <linux/kernel.h>
#include <linux/device.h>
#include <linux/pnp.h>
#include <linux/mm.h>
#include <linux/smp.h>
#include <linux/slab.h>
#include <linux/completion.h>
#include <linux/spinlock.h>
#include <linux/dmi.h>
#include <linux/delay.h>
#include <linux/acpi.h>
#include <linux/freezer.h>
#include <linux/kthread.h>
#include <asm/page.h>
#include <asm/desc.h>
#include <asm/byteorder.h>
#include "../base.h"
#include "pnpbios.h"

Go to the source code of this file.

Macros

#define PNP_SIGNATURE   (('$' << 0) + ('P' << 8) + ('n' << 16) + ('P' << 24))
 

Functions

int pnp_bios_present (void)
 
 __setup ("pnpbios=", pnpbios_setup)
 
 fs_initcall (pnpbios_init)
 
 module_init (pnpbios_thread_init)
 
 EXPORT_SYMBOL (pnpbios_protocol)
 

Variables

struct pnp_dev_node_info node_info
 
struct pnp_protocol pnpbios_protocol
 
int pnpbios_dont_use_current_config
 

Macro Definition Documentation

#define PNP_SIGNATURE   (('$' << 0) + ('P' << 8) + ('n' << 16) + ('P' << 24))

Definition at line 432 of file core.c.

Function Documentation

__setup ( )
EXPORT_SYMBOL ( pnpbios_protocol  )
fs_initcall ( pnpbios_init  )
module_init ( pnpbios_thread_init  )
int pnp_bios_present ( void  )

Definition at line 81 of file core.c.

Variable Documentation

Definition at line 86 of file core.c.

int pnpbios_dont_use_current_config

Definition at line 405 of file core.c.

struct pnp_protocol pnpbios_protocol
Initial value:
= {
.name = "Plug and Play BIOS",
.get = pnpbios_get_resources,
.set = pnpbios_set_resources,
.disable = pnpbios_disable_resources,
}

Definition at line 307 of file core.c.